added lwjgl as module
Renamed setDisplayMode to create for consistency with other classes
Added GamePad and Joystick and some query methods
CoreAL10 -> CoreAL
Added automatic error checking to debug build
Fixed a few things
GL error checking macro for debug builds
Removed redundant class heirarchy
added obos version of syncmail
readding syncmail with correct bits